ARCHITECTURE DESIGN SESSION (ADS)
The Mural Architecture Design Session (ADS) is a two-day, highly interactive workshop, that addresses the following architectural key process areas for a Software-as-a-Service business:
- Application Architecture
- Hosting Architecture
- Operational & Business Support Architecture
Each of these key areas is addressed in its own mini-workshop of approximately four hours, with a final four hours devoted to action planning and prioritization for how the ISV should address the gaps identified in each of the mini-workshops.
Application Architecture
The application architecture workshop is focused on a review of Key Success Factors for SaaS application architectures, including:
- Tenancy Model
- Environment Model
- Identification & Authorization
- Performance & Scalability
- Auditing & Logging
- Provisioning
- Service Customization & Integration
- Development Processes & Procedures
Service Delivery Architecture
This workshop is focused on a review of the operational service delivery architecture that will be required to deliver the envisioned service and focuses on the following topics:
- Service Level Objectives and Service Level Agreements
- Concept of Operations
- Operational Support Requirements (e.g. Monitoring, Software Updates, etc)
- Test and Production Environment Requirements
- Production Hosting Architecture
- Hosting Provider Options including Cloud Computing
- Selecting a Hosting Provider
Business Support Architecture
This workshop focuses on developing an understanding of the business support infrastructure that is required to launch and operate a successful SaaS offering and focuses on the following topics:
- Offering Management
- Service/Feature Management
- Order Management
- Service Provisioning
- Invoicing & Billing
- Service & Support
- Reporting
Deliverables
The deliverable from the ADS is a report that summarizes key findings and prioritized recommendations that resulted from the various workshops.
